On average, a newborn drinks about 1.5- 3 ounces (45-90 milliliters) every 2- 3 hours. This amount increases as your baby grows and is able to take more at each feeding. WebMar 12, 2024 · An 8-month-old child should be taking in about 24 to 32 ounces of breast milk or formula throughout the day. If you plan to introduce cow’s milk, wait until your child is at least 12 months old. An infant's GI tract hasn’t developed enough to digest milk proteins from other mammals, predisposing them to allergies and iron deficiency.
